Because most of the people here listening to this think that you write a computer program and you compile it, and they probably don't even understand that concept, but you write a computer program and put it on a computer and then it operates.
And that it basically operates in and of itself, which nothing could be further from the truth.
All of these programs, especially on the internet, operate through libraries.
So as programmers, you don't write tons of this code.
You simply call a library and request a function from that library.
So JavaScript interpreted does that.
All these interpreted languages have the libraries built in and mainly loaded in RAM at the time that they operate.
The compiled programs simply load the dynamic link libraries at call time.
But nonetheless, libraries have to be there.
Okay, so if they don't, if they're not there, Windows crashes.
Go and remove half a dozen DLLs out of the Windows subdirectory there and see what happens to your machine.
It'll cease to work.
And these are dynamic link libraries.
And they have things in there like, you know, write to a printer, all of this sort of thing, right?
They're all the routines that the software needs to call in order for anything to happen.
That's why it is an operating system.
The computer has an operating system, and then the programs call functions from within that operating system to get their task done.
